This is my second attempt on conjak noodles. I hesitated first because the ones I bought in the past has a very fishy smell. I don't know why since nothing is related to fish at all. Conjak is a root of a plant so this is definitely great for Vegans. Skinny pasta has NO ODOR whatsoever and its a great substitute for noodles or pasta. The consistency and looks resemble the Chinese cellophane noodles except a lot healthier. For example, Chinese Cellophane noodles per cup is about 400 calories and packed a whooping 120 grams of carbs!! That is almost 50% of your RDA for carbs. Skinny noodles on the other hand is only 20 calories if you use the entire 200g package and 10g of carbs. No fat and good in fiber. As with anything else, what you add to it can make it less healthy (like tons of tomato sauce, parmesan chese, etc.). My recipe is the minimalist version; I chopped up some bok choy, a couple cloves of garlic, some shiitake mushroom, a little sriracha sauce and salt and pepper. Stir fry it in a little olive oil and I got a great filling meal for about 250 calories. Bottom line, I love it.

So I think most people go into this knowing that theses are an alternative noodle. If you want pasta, only pasta tastes like pasta and has the consistency of pasta, so don't kid yourself. As an alternative, these are very good. Tasteless and already wet, you have to dress it accordingly. I used them recently with a curry dish and they were perfect. Heats in moments, and absorbed the curry well. They seem they would be great in Oriental dishes like Chow mein or a soup. I will try that next. But so much better than cauliflower noodles which are much higher carb. These are at least a 4+/5 imho. Diabetic friendly.
